So first Im gonna suggest Culdcept Revolt.

The only issue with this is its only on 3ds. But the series runs all the way back to the Sega Saturn, and has a new game coming out in like a week. They all basically play the same, so if you want you could just say the series. Theyre a mix of monopoly style boardgame and a Magic the Gathering inspired card game.

It has english entries on Ps2 (Culdcept, american release of Culdcept Second), xbox 360 (Culdcept Saga) DS (culdcept DS, remake of the 1st game) 3DS (culdcept Revolt) and the upcoming game on switch / switch 2, Steam (Culdcept BEGINS)

Secondly Id go for Phantom Dust. On original Xbox, and backwards compatible on newer xboxs, plus a remastered version that brings it up to 1080p. That version is also free.

Its a 3rd person arena brawler with Collectible card game mechanics used for combat. It has a big focus on psychic powers.

As a alt if you Wanna balance out the number of card game vs dnd style stuff.

Arx Fatalis, an Arkane classic dungeon crawler / immersion sim inspired by the Ultima RPG series.

July Grouvee Game Club Winner: Lost Kingdoms II

Lost Kingdoms II, known as Rune II: Koruten no Kagi no Himitsu in Japan, is a 2003 action role-playing game developed by FromSoftware and published by Activision. It is the sequel to Lost Kingdoms. Lost Kingdoms II is a card-based action role-playing game where battles are fought in real-time.
